What makes Charlotte special for flooring
Charlotte winters months are gentle,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ity across the year can be wide. That rhythm matters. Timber relocates with dampness, ceramic tile settings up require expansion joints, and adhesives fail if installed in a damp crawlspace. Neighborhoods include their own variables. A block cattle 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ade construct in Ballantyne. Older homes commonly hide a combination of oak strip floors, plywood spots,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will gauge your indoor relative mo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the new material. They'll talk about adjustment in days, not hours. If they never pull out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, tile, rug, or concrete: picking for your space
Every product succeeds in specific conditions and falls short in others. Think about lived reality before style.
Hardwood works beautifully in Charlotte, however it needs secure hum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summer, anticipate gapping and cupping. A reputable fl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and mindful acclimation. Solid white oak executes far better than maple in this climate because it moves more naturally.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a safer selection over a slab or over spaces with prospective dampness. If you desire site-finished floorings, budget for dirt control and an added day or 2 of remedy time.
Luxury vinyl plank (LVP) has taken control of permanently factors. It's tolerant of dampness, handles pet nails, and mounts quick.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't level within limited resistances, you'll see every bulge and clinical depression in raking light. The distinction between a bargain mount and a pro LVP work is the leveling prep. The service warranty language on several LVP brands requires 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ask just how your contractor measures and attains that.
Tile is sturdy, but it's ruthless of shortcuts. Charlotte pieces can have contraction fractures and crinkled edges, and older homes might have lively joists. The solution appertains underlayment, decoupling membrane layers where ideal, and movement joints in big runs. A square, well-laid floor tile flooring looks easy since a pro did the intricate design math before mixing the first batch of thinset.
Carpet brings heat at a practical cost. The challenges are in the pad and the seams. If you have family pets, miss fundamental r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ture produces compression marks that relieve with time, yet the right pad assists. A good installer will certainly prepare joint positioning away from rush hour and take into consideration the pile direction in adjacent rooms.
Polished concrete or resistant sheet products appear sometimes in basements and workshops. Here, dampness testing is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ing tells you whether adhesive will certainly endure, or if you need a vapor retarder. A professional that plays down this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The composition of a strong estimate
Estimates expose how a flooring company believes. 2 bids can look comparable in overall yet vary significantly in what they consist of. Quality conserves conflicts later.
Look for line things that information subfloor preparation, product adjustment, shifts, baseboards or footwear mol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ite protection. If the quote just states "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q feet," you're likely to see modification orders. A thoughtful quote might ke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ling substance with unit cost, a new reducer at the kitchen area threshold, and substitute of three cracked floor tiles under a dishwashing machine that dripped last year.
Ask how they take care of unknowns. An honest specialist will certainly discuss that they can't see under existing flooring until demonstration, after that price quote a variety for regular discoveries: rot around a gliding door, damaging masonry at a hearth, or replacing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the procedure for authorizing bonus and supply photos before proceeding.
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en much more failed flooring repair tasks in Charlotte triggered by inadequate subfloor preparation than any type of various other factor. Floorings count on what's below.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ness readings at numerous points. It's common to find the sitting rooms dry and the back rooms elevated due to the fact that a downspout disposes near the structure. Repair the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as degree. Lots of older homes incline slightly towards the center. That's not a defect if it corresponds. What you can not accept is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the solution could be fining sand down high seams and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the area.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ature, primer, and mix proportion matter. An excellent staff chooses brand names they understand and designates a lead that has poured dozens of bags without drama.
On concrete slabs, a dampness reduction primer may be called for. The expense hurts ahead of time, but it's inexpensive insurance contrasted to peeling sticky or cupped crafted timber. Lots of failings appear between month 6 and twelve, after a rainy summer season, when the piece gets up and starts pushing vapor.

Handling repair work the clever way
Floors fail for factors, and the repair needs to deal with the cause first. Cupped hardwood near a back entrance usually indicates moisture intrusion. Changing boards without sealing the sill or taking care of grading exterior is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ding floor tile usually traces back to inadequate protection under large-format floor tiles. A pro will draw a suspicious ceramic t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.
For squeaks, the treatment is from below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, applying building adhesive into seams, and using shims judiciously minimizes noise without tearing up finished flooring. If the only access is from above, be honest about assumptions. Repairs can quit squeaks in targeted locations, however an old floor system might still speak a little when a crowd gathers.
With LVP, damaged planks can be changed if the click system is accessible or the installer recognizes exactly how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down items call for cutting and heat to release sticky. Matching ceased lines is hit or miss, so conserve a spare carton if you can.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
